On 09/06/2022 approximately 11:10AM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Kelly Phan met with licensee Sneha Malhotra for an unannounced CASE MANAGEMENT inspection for an INCREASE OF CAPACITY to a large family childcare home. Present for the inspection were licensee and 5 day care preschool aged children and 1 preschool child who belongs to the licensee were present for the inspection. The home was toured to conduct a health and safety inspection; hours of operation are Monday to Friday 8:30AM to 5:30PM.

The fire clearance for the increase of capacity was received and approved on 08/25/2022

At 11:15AM, LPA toured the on-limits area of the home (dining area, living room, and hallway bathroom) and backyard; OFF limit areas are the kitchen, garage, all three bedrooms, bathroom #2, outdoor shed, shaded area, and left side yard. Licensee is using child safety knobs and gates to prevent access to OFF limit areas. LPA toured the backyard area with licensee's fingerprinted and associated husband at 11:30AM and found that the area is clean and safe for children; the shaded area and left side yard has yellow tape around it and explains children are not playing in that area right now since they are planning to add more fencing next year; LPA informs licensee that any construction or remodeling to the home needs an inspection to ensure it is safe for children; licensee states that they are only allowing children to play in the center of the backyard with full visual supervision. The home has an acceptable amount of space, number of toys and furnishings that are neat, clean and age appropriate. The home is equipped with a 3A40 BC fire extinguisher, working smoke detector, and working carbon monoxide detector. There is a working telephone in the home. Licensee also conducts and documenting a fire drill was completed on 09/01/2022. Per licensee there are no firearms or pets on the premises. There are no pools, hot tubs, or other bodies of water at the home. Licensee's husband states that the home used to have a pool prior to them moving in and has already is covered with cement. LPA did not see any cleaning solutions or medications are inaccessible to children.

Both licensee and her husband have current CPR and First Aid training which expires 04/10/2023 & 09/11/2023, Mandated reporter training completed on 03/12/2021. LPA reminded licensee that CPR/First Aid and Mandatory Reporter training must be renewed every two years. Licensee and her husband has required immunizations on file. Per the fire clearance inspection, the garage is off limits to children, LPA reminded licensee and confirmed the garage would not be used as mentioned per the fire clearance. Licensee has home liability insurance valid from 09/08/2022 to 09/08/2023. Licensee was advised that an assistant is required to operate as a large family childcare home (up to 14 children) and shall return to the capacity of a small family childcare home (up to 8 children) if licensee is not present at the facility to satisfy ratio compliance. LIC 9150 is also required form to be completed by children's families and kept on file if licensee plans to care for 14 children (2 school aged children)

This home is recommended for a large family home license as of 09/06/2022. There are no deficiencies cited. This report shall remain on file for 3 years. Exit interview conducted with Licensee and a copy of report provided and notice of site visit given and must be posted for 30 days.
